Social media success stems from understanding platform algorithms and audience preferences simultaneously. Each platform prioritizes different content types and engagement patterns. Instagram favors visual storytelling and consistent posting schedules, while LinkedIn rewards professional insights and thought leadership. Twitter thrives on timely commentary and conversations, whereas Facebook emphasizes community building and longer-form content. Tailoring your approach to each platform maximizes visibility and engagement potential. Generic cross-posting rarely achieves optimal results because audiences expect platform-appropriate content. An Instagram carousel might perform excellently, but the same content formatted for LinkedIn might fall flat without contextual adaptation. Content calendars provide structure while allowing flexibility for timely opportunities. Planning themes, topics, and posting schedules in advance ensures consistent presence without daily scrambling. Build calendars around key dates, product launches, industry events, and seasonal themes relevant to your audience. Balance promotional content with educational and entertaining posts. The 80-20 rule suggests 80 percent value-driven content and 20 percent promotional messaging. Audiences tire of constant sales pitches but appreciate helpful information, industry insights, and engaging entertainment. Value-focused content builds trust and positions your brand as a resource rather than just a vendor. Extremely popular hashtags generate visibility but face intense competition. Niche hashtags reach smaller, more targeted audiences with higher engagement potential. Research hashtags within your industry and test combinations to determine what drives meaningful visibility. Video content dominates engagement metrics across most platforms. Short-form videos on Instagram Reels, TikTok, and YouTube Shorts capture attention in scroll-heavy feeds. Longer videos work for tutorials, interviews, and in-depth explorations. Experiment with formats to discover what resonates with your specific audience. Live streaming creates real-time connections and fosters immediacy. Live sessions for Q&A, product demonstrations, or behind-the-scenes tours generate higher engagement than pre-recorded content. The temporary nature encourages participation during broadcast windows. Promote upcoming live sessions in advance to maximize attendance. Influencer collaborations extend reach to new audiences when partnerships align authentically. Micro-influencers with engaged niche audiences often deliver better engagement rates than macro-influencers with massive but less targeted followings. Choose partners whose values and audience demographics align with your brand for authentic collaborations that benefit both parties.
